随笔分类 -  Node.js

摘要:初始化项目 ├── package.json └── src ├── bin.ts └── index.ts 首行是 Hashbang, Hashbang是一种特殊的注释,以 #! 开头,通常出现在可执行的脚本文件的第一行,用于告诉系统要使用哪个解释器来执行该脚本文件。 #!/usr/bin/env 阅读全文
posted @ 2024-08-02 23:23 安静的嘶吼 阅读(34) 评论(0) 推荐(0) 编辑
摘要:初始化、包安装、更新 npm install npm@latest -g,安装最新版本npm npm init,创建package.json文件 npm update -g lodash,更新包 发布npm包 npm whoami,查看谁在登录当前npm账号 npm publlish npm ver 阅读全文
posted @ 2024-07-31 22:26 安静的嘶吼 阅读(21) 评论(0) 推荐(0) 编辑
摘要:1. 卸载npm本地依赖包node_modules 2. 安装pnpm: npm install -g pnpm 3. 创建配置文件,项目根目录下创建.npmrc文件 4. 转换相关文件:将package.json转成pnpm-lock.yaml文件,保证依赖版本不变:pnpm import 5. 阅读全文
posted @ 2024-07-17 21:23 安静的嘶吼 阅读(343) 评论(0) 推荐(0) 编辑
摘要:模块 允许代码分离,将其组织为可维护的单元,提升代码的可复用性和可读性; CommonJS(CJS)、ECMAScript Modules(ESM) CJS模块系统 导出模块 只需要使用module.exports或exports将模块中的内容导出即可 module.exports, // 指定属性 阅读全文
posted @ 2024-07-16 22:47 安静的嘶吼 阅读(27) 评论(0) 推荐(0) 编辑
摘要:npm (1)npm镜像源配置 npm默认的镜像地址是:https://registry.npmjs.org 淘宝开源的镜像站:https://registry.npmmirror.com/ 查看当前的镜像源:npm config get registry 设置为淘宝镜像源:npm config s 阅读全文
posted @ 2024-07-16 20:35 安静的嘶吼 阅读(90) 评论(0) 推荐(0) 编辑
摘要:nodejs:一个异步的事件驱动的JavaScript运行时; nodejs特性:非阻塞I/O 事件驱动 运行node程序:node 文件名 或者 nodemon 文件名(该方式可监听文件改变) package.json:当创建一个nodejs项目意味着创建了一个模块,该模块的描述文件被称为pack 阅读全文
posted @ 2020-01-13 21:02 安静的嘶吼 阅读(287)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示